Chapter 1: It is summoned

Chapter 1 - It is summoned

It had been called many names. ‘Demon’. ‘Angel’. ‘Dread’. ‘Hope’.Night’s Terror. Dawn’s Light. It Which Good Men Feared. It Whom Evil Dread. Ithad been calledLaw. Ithad been calledCovenant. Ithad been calledBalance. Ithad been calledRetribution. Ithad been called many names, butItdid not care whatItwas called, for the nature ofIthad always been decided by those who called uponIt.

Ithad been summoned by a great many—each with different names, and with a different name forIt.Each with a Task thatItalways completed. Each with a Price thatItalways took. ButIthad never chosen anything aboutIt’sSelf.

Ithad no Self.

Itdid asItwas Asked so long asItwas paid a Price.

And nowItwas summoned to the mortal plane once more.

♢♢♢

“Thia? Is that you?”

“If that is what It’s summoner desires, It shall be called Thia.”

It knelt in a blood-drenched chamber. Not indoors. Nor outdoors. Metal wreckage. Red glow. Candles. The smell of tallow. Blue glow. Ritual circle. Leather-bound book. Winged serpents of an old friend. The gore of sacrifice. Messy. Flesh that was not necessary to summon It. Articles of Power in random assortment. A fledgeling summoner.

“…Thia… Thia… You’re back… You’re really back… Thia, it’s me… It’s me, dad…”

“Understood. It’s summoner is Dad.”

“Thank God… I can’t believe it. I’m—I don’t know what I would have done if… if…” It’s summoner, Dad, trembled. “Thank God. Thank the devil. Thank whoever listened. I’m so glad you’re here… that you’re back…”

“It listens. What would It’s summoner have It do?”

“Thia, you don’t have to do anything. You never have to do anything. Just be here with dad forever.”

“It refuses. No Price can afford Forever. Change your Ask.”

“…Uh. Then how about: just don’t leave this world before I do?”

“Understood. What Price will It’s summoner offer in return?”

“Everything. Everything! Take everything I have. Dad will give you whatever you want. Just don’t leave me behind. Don’t let dad live alone in a world without you.”

“Understood. It’s Task will be to remain with It’s summoner’s until It’s summoner departs from the world. The Price paid will be Everything. Are these Terms correct?”

“Yes. Yes! It’s correct. It’s absolutely correct. Whatever you want. The terms. Whatever. Anything—anything if you’ll just stay here with me is… dad would give anything and everything.”

“It does not require Anything. Everything will suffice. The Task and Price are Just. It will obey.”

“Oh, Thia. My Thia. I’ll never let you get hurt ever again.”

“It does not like to be touched.”

“Right. Sorry, kiddo. I forgot you don’t like hugs.”

It’s summoner shuffled back on his knees. An acceptable distance from It. Surrounded by the brutality of torn metal and gore, tear-streaked face lit by red and blue, It’s summoner, Dad, choked:

“Welcome back, Thia.”

“It has arrived.”
